Suspected Fulani militias k!ll 23 in fresh Plateau attack

At least 23 people, including women and children, have been k!lled in Binper community, Bwai District in Mangu Local Government Area of Plateau State. 

 

The attack occurred in the early hours of Tuesday, August 18, 2026 when suspected Fulani militias reportedly infiltrated Bin-Per from the neighbouring Bokkos axis through an isolated route and launched an attack on the predominantly farming community. 

 

According to the National President of the Mwaghavul Development Association (MDA), Bulus Dabit, the attackers invaded the community around midnight while victims were asleep.

 

An eyewitness, Daniel Musa, told Daily Trust that the heavily armed attackers moved from house to house, forcing their way in and attacking residents in their sleep. 

 

“Our village came under attack last night and in the early hours of today, Tuesday. Heavily armed persons were moving from house to house, opening the doors of people who were sleeping and slaughtering them,” he said. 

 

“As of this morning, we have confirmed over 20 d3aths, while several others sustained serious injuries and some people are still missing, “ he added.

 

Security officials had not commented on the incident as of the time of filing this report.
